IGas Energy PLC posted higher revenue in the first half compared with the same period last year, but the company said the value of sterling rising over the period to an average of $1.39 against the dollar had been a drag on turnover.

Sterling increased in value from an average of $1.28 in the first half of 2020, which "partially offset the positive impact on revenues as a result of increased prices compared to H1 2020," the company said.

IGas Energy, which operates onshore oil-and-gas wells in England and Scotland, said revenue rose to GBP16.6 million from GBP10.5 million in the first half of 2020.

Sterling currently trades at $1.3674.
